Naples Grape Festival

Mark your calendar for September 27-28, 2025, and get ready to celebrate the annual Naples Grape Festival (154 N Main St., Naples, NY). With artisan craft vendors, delicious festival foods, live music, wine tastings, family-friendly activities, and, of course, the star of the season—grape pies—this beloved event takes place in the charming town of Naples, proudly known as the Grape Pie Capital of the World, in recognition of grape harvest season. 

 

Bristol Mountain Fall Festival

Head to Bristol Mountain (5662 NY-64, Canandaigua, NY) to celebrate peak fall foliage with their Fall Festival in October 11-12, 2025! Enjoy live entertainment, family fun, and vibrant views from the Fall Sky Ride. The ride offers you great views of Bristol Hills as the leaves change color and the valley settles into autumn. HalloweenFest at Lincoln Hill Farms

Visit Lincoln Hill Farms (3792 NY-247, Canandaigua) every weekend in October 2025 to enjoy HalloweenFest. If Halloween is your favorite part of fall, this event is a must-do. Featuring music, food, and different Halloween-themed attractions—such as games and a haunted hayride zombie hunt—there is a little something for everyone at HalloweenFest on Lincoln Hill Farms.

 

Family Fun at Wickham's Pick'n Patch

Wickham's Pick'n Patch (2205 NY-5, Stanley, NY) is the place to be for a traditional family fall outing. Open daily mid-September through October, 2025, you can get your fill of all things fall at the Pick'n Patch. Pumpkins, corn maze, train rides, a funhouse, hayrides, barnyard animals, and more!
